“…We have extracted the results (table 2). Where no statistical analysis was included but data were given (Black et al, 2015;Lavey-Khan & Reddick, 2018) we have run our own analysis. Improvements on measures of parent's depression and wellbeing were observed across a variety of instruments (Depression Anxiety Stress Scales (DASS, Lovibond & Lovibond, 1995), Edinburgh postnatal depression scale (Cox, Holden and Sagovsky, 1987), Warwick-Edinburgh Mental Wellbeing Scale (WEMWBS, 2006, NHS Health Scotland, Patient Health Questionnaire (PHQ, Kroenke, 2014, Generalised Anxiety Disorder Assessment (GAD-7, Kroenke, 2014) and Parenting Stress Index (PSI, Abidin, 2012) and demonstrated to be moderate to large, and significant in N = 3 studies.…”

“…In terms of population some were focused on specific referral criteria, such as post-natal depression, while others were broadly looking to improve relationships. The majority focused on under 3s but a couple had a narrower age range (Parashak, 2008;Proulx L, 2000) and four included children under the age of 5 in their criteria, although describing work in the younger age range in their cases (Arroyo & Fowler, 2013;Lavey-Khan & Reddick, 2018;Meyerowitz-Katz, 2017;Proulx L, 2003).…”
